class nemo_rl.data.energon.multimodal.task_encoders.base.BaseSFTTaskEncoder(
*,
cooker_functions: collections.abc.Sequence[nemo_rl.data.energon.multimodal.task_encoders.base.SFTCooker],
)#

Bases: megatron.energon.DefaultTaskEncoder[nemo_rl.data.energon.multimodal.types.CanonicalSFTSample, nemo_rl.data.energon.multimodal.types.EncodedSFTSample, nemo_rl.distributed.batched_data_dict.BatchedDataDict[typing.Any], nemo_rl.distributed.batched_data_dict.BatchedDataDict[typing.Any]], abc.ABC

Common SFT lifecycle shared by the Energon task encoders.

Initialization

abstractmethod preencode_sample(
sample: nemo_rl.data.energon.multimodal.types.CanonicalSFTSample,
) nemo_rl.data.energon.multimodal.types.EncodedSFTSample#

Encode one sample before optional pack selection.

abstractmethod postencode_sample(
sample: nemo_rl.data.energon.multimodal.types.EncodedSFTSample,
) nemo_rl.data.energon.multimodal.types.EncodedSFTSample#

Finish the selected sample before physical packing.

abstractmethod batch(
samples: list[nemo_rl.data.energon.multimodal.types.EncodedSFTSample],
) nemo_rl.distributed.batched_data_dict.BatchedDataDict[Any]#

Combine encoded samples into one minibatch.

abstractmethod encode_batch(
batch: nemo_rl.distributed.batched_data_dict.BatchedDataDict[Any],
) nemo_rl.distributed.batched_data_dict.BatchedDataDict[Any]#

Finish one minibatch before the loader emits it.
